Let’s get the elephant in the ring out of the way. WWE 2K13 was never officially released for PC.
It launched in 2012 for Xbox 360, PS3, and Wii. That’s it. So any file claiming to be a native “PC version” is, by definition, either: This guide focuses on the RPCS3 version ,
The phrase “extra quality” is usually thrown in by uploaders to suggest they’ve tweaked textures, added shaders, or increased resolution. In reality, “extra quality” often just means they’ve applied a ReShade filter to a laggy PS3 emulator.
